Understanding Key Sports Betting Concepts

Sports betting, at its core, is about predicting the outcome of a sporting event and wagering money on that prediction. However, the seemingly simple act of picking a winner is underpinned by a range of complex concepts. Understanding these concepts is vital for anyone hoping to move beyond casual betting and develop a more informed strategy. These include odds, implied probability, value betting, and risk management. Odds represent the likelihood of an event occurring, as perceived by the bookmaker. Implied probability is the conversion of odds into a percentage chance, allowing bettors to assess whether they believe the bookmaker’s assessment is accurate. Value betting involves identifying discrepancies between your own assessment of an event's probability and the odds offered by the bookmaker, seeking out situations where the potential reward outweighs the risk. Finally, robust risk management strategies, such as setting betting limits and diversifying bets, are crucial for long-term success.

Understanding Parlay Bets and Their Risks

Parlay bets, while offering the potential for large payouts, are inherently risky. They involve combining multiple selections into a single wager, and all selections must be correct for the bet to win. The odds for each selection are multiplied together, resulting in a significantly higher payout than betting on each selection individually. However, the probability of winning a parlay is much lower, as even a single incorrect prediction will result in the entire bet losing. Therefore, parlays should be approached with caution and reserved for situations where you have a strong conviction in multiple selections. It’s important to remember that increasing the number of selections in a parlay dramatically decreases the chances of success.

Self-Exclusion and Setting Limits

Many online betting operators offer tools to help customers manage their gambling habits. These tools include deposit limits, loss limits, and self-exclusion options. Deposit limits restrict the amount of money you can deposit into your account within a specified period. Loss limits cap the amount of money you can lose within a given timeframe. Self-exclusion allows you to temporarily or permanently block yourself from accessing the betting platform. Utilizing these tools can provide an extra layer of protection and help you stay in control of your betting activity.
